The Connecticut Coalition Against Domestic Violence is honoring it's 100 exceptional male leaders at a breakfast at the state capital next week.
Among those being honored is Rafael Cordwell, who is a Residential Director at West Conn and the chair of the Women's Center of Greater Danbury Men's Initiative. He is being recognized for his leadership in heightening awareness of the availability and access to state domestic violence services.
This year and last year, Cordwell ran Operation Jungle Red, a campaign to end domestic and sexual violence. The Women's Center says he was also instrumental in creating an 8-week anti-violence college program in the campus residence halls.
The Men’s Initiative at the Women’s Center is a volunteer program providing men and male youths opportunities to be allies in the work.
